ebemunk/node-uci

View on GitHub
src/__test__/util.js

Summary

Maintainability
A
0 mins
Test Coverage
import { Engine } from '../'

export async function syncify(fn) {
  try {
    const result = await fn()
    return () => result
  } catch (e) {
    return () => {
      throw e
    }
  }
}

export function engineInit(cpMock) {
  const p = new Engine('').init()
  cpMock.uciok()
  return p
}